Water Moon

December 16, 1989 1h 54m

Originally released in 1989. Water Moon is a drama film. directed by Eiichi Kudō.

Starring Tsuyoshi Nagabuchi, Kōji Shimizu, and Mikio Narita

Synopsis

As the monk Ryuun, whose past and origin make him prone to internal and external fits, leaves the temple towards Tokyo, he gets to catch a glimpse of enlightenment resonating with the blind Kanoko.
